  6. yeah I had a 2006 griz 660 4x4 I found you are best to run most of the time without chains they tend to always dig in, whereas without hem you can run on top of crusty snow but with them on you push through the snow because they do dig in but in slushy conditions I would not go without them on same if there is no snow for steering control they sure help

  9. well lock her up tight mine was stolen you might want to buy a set of chains for the back wheels I didn't put them on often but always had them with me I got stuck in a slush field and couldn't move put the chains on and drove out a good investment
